Output 3d073698968621ed24d82ea9e3bddb7743f5e18b9c0619f826d22c116f365a24:5

value
338440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1017022b26148a0df85b4ae284f3b60286d15506 OP_EQUAL
address
33A6JGbGhNkj7DPd2hKunZaxRRkh1GAzhq
transaction
3d073698968621ed24d82ea9e3bddb7743f5e18b9c0619f826d22c116f365a24
spent
true